Offer description

A Practice Manager oversees the smooth daily running of a healthcare practice, ensuring high-quality patient care and efficient operations. They manage staff, budgets, compliance, and administration while supporting clinical teams and improving patient experience. Strong leadership, organisation, and communication skills are essential for success in this fast‑paced role.


Main duties of the job

* Work collaboratively with GP Partners and the Operational Manager to oversee day‑to‑day practice operations.
* Support strategic and operational management of practice services.
* Support staff management, recruitment, induction, appraisals, and HR processes.
* Ensure compliance with NHS Wales, Health Board, contractual, HIW, GDPR, and regulatory requirements.
* Coordinate clinical and administrative rotas, ensuring safe and efficient staffing levels.
* Plan and coordinate GP and nursing clinics to optimise capacity and patient access.
* Maintain high standards of patient care, patient safety and service delivery.
* Liaise with external organisations including Hywel Dda University Health Board, Cluster Network colleagues, community services, universities and other stakeholders.
* Support quality improvement initiatives, Enhanced Services, QOF delivery, audits and practice development.
* Work confidently with EMIS Web and support effective use of digital systems and workflows.
* Coordinate and oversee medical student placements, including induction, scheduling, supervision arrangements and liaison with educational bodies.
* Oversee significant event reporting, complaints management, safeguarding processes and incident handling in line with NHS Wales guidance.
* Support implementation of Welsh Government and Health Board primary care initiatives.
* Ensure policies, protocols and risk assessments are maintained and reviewed.
* Coordinate infection prevention and control, health and safety and business continuity arrangements.
* Support multidisciplinary team working and foster a positive, collaborative team culture.
* Monitor and improve patient access, workflow systems and administrative efficiency.
* Attend practice, cluster and Health Board meetings where required.
* Support workforce development and staff training coordination.
* Maintain confidentiality and information governance standards at all times.


About us

Coalbrook Surgery is in the village of Pontyberem, equidistant from the towns of Carmarthen and Llanelli and is part of the Amman Gwendraeth Cluster. It is a well‑established, friendly practice, currently consisting of three GP Partners who are supported by an excellent nursing team and an enthusiastic, competent administrative team.


About the role

The Practice Manager plays a key role in fostering and sustaining a positive, well‑structured, and efficient working culture, ensuring that systems, people, and processes work together effectively to support high‑quality patient care. The role is available on a part‑time basis, working between 24–32 hours per week, and offers the opportunity to contribute to the continued development of high‑quality patient services within a close‑knit and supportive environment.
